About Saint Patrick

According to historians, Saint Patrick was born in Britain. At the age of 16 he was taken from his home by Irish raiders and forced into slavery.  For next six years of his live he was a shepherd overseeing the animals. He longed to escape and return home and finally was able to escape his master. After he escaped, he persuaded a ship captain to let him board a ship and traveled home.

Saint Patrick had grown closer to God when he was in Ireland. It was natural that once back in his homeland, he became a cleric. He then decided to return to Ireland and practice spreading the belief of Christianity.

It is thought that his fellow Christians in Ireland did not believe that his motives were pure. Therefore they judged and persecuted him based on their belief that he paid kings and judges to follow him and therefore he must have been motivated by personal gain. They felt that these favors led to his becoming a Bishop and he would use that position for personal wealth.

While there is some mystery regarding Saint Patrick’s life, according to his writings,  he claimed to have baptized thousands of people and ordained many priests.

It is said that Saint Patrick used the three -leafed shamrock in his teachings. He used it as a symbol or illustration of the Christian belief of three persons in one God.  The first story of the shamrock came out in 1726 but it is believed there were earlier documented accounts.
